I colored this little guy with my trusty Crayolas.  I fussy cut him out and adhered him to a hexagon cut from my new Spellbinder's Die set.  The patterned papers are from Colorbok's Hootenanny collection.  I printed the sentiment and matted it onto a piece of green card stock.  I know the candy cane looks black and white, but it's actually glittery red and white.

I used this cute little angel from DD to create this card.  I decided to make her in shades of purple.  I used three different shades of purple card stock and one DP.  I used my Nestabilities for the mat.  The background was run through my Cuttlebug with the Allegro Embossing Folder.  The sentiment is just a little bit of scripture.  I made the flower using the same shades of purple and sprayed them with Cork Glimmer Mist.  The large jeweled brad is from my stash.
